The California Aggie

With more than 90 writers, editors, copyreaders, photographers, designers, advertising representatives and sales clerks, The California Aggie is an entirely student-run publication serving UC Davis and the Davis community. It is also financially independent, receiving no direct monetary support from ASUCD or the university, aside from using its offices in 25 Lower Freeborn rent...

HealthyCal.org

HealthyCal.org reports on health care, public health and community health issues. We cover public policy and community conditions and developments that affect the health of Californians. HealthyCal.org is an independent, nonpartisan non-profit web site created with initial funding from the California Endowment.

The Titan Ledger

The Titan Ledger is the school newspaper of Luther Burbank High School, a comprehensive school in south Sacramento that serves a very diverse population. The newspaper serves the students of Luther Burbank and their parents and guardians, and is also a voice for the community of south Sacramento.
